Netanyahu: I will not yield to pressure

Benjamin Netanyahu, the Prime Minister of Israel, announced on Monday, September 3, during a press conference, that the six Israeli hostages were executed by being shot in the back of the head. Previously, the Israeli Ministry of Health had reported that the shootings were carried out at close range, without providing details about the location of the shots.

In this press conference, Netanyahu urged the international community to increase pressure on the Hamas group to expedite the process of reaching a ceasefire agreement and the release of hostages. He said, ‘They have killed these people, and maximum pressure must be applied against them.’

In response to calls for concessions to Hamas to reach an agreement, Netanyahu said it is Hamas that must make concessions. He also insisted on maintaining control over the Philadelphi Corridor between the Gaza Strip and Egypt, stating, ‘I will not yield to pressure.’

This press conference took place as a group of citizens gathered in Tel Aviv on Saturday and Sunday nights, demanding a swift agreement.
